Can a Private Investigator Find Out Where Someone Lives? (Franklin, TN Guide)

Yes, a private investigator Franklin, TN can often find out where someone lives, but only through legal, ethical research methods that comply with Tennessee privacy laws. Instead of hacking, trespassing, or accessing restricted databases, private investigator services Franklin, TN rely on a combination of public records, databases available to licensed investigators, surveillance conducted in public spaces, address verification tools, and investigative interviews.

Private investigators in Franklin TN commonly use this type of "skip tracing" for child custody cases, missing persons, fraud concerns, or confirming someone's true residence during a court dispute. A Tennessee private investigator can legally verify addresses, identify residences tied to public records, and observe where someone is actually living, as long as the investigator never steps onto private property without permission.

Tennessee law is strict: no wiretapping, no entering homes, and no accessing protected government systems. But within the boundaries of the law, experienced private investigator Tennessee professionals are highly skilled at uncovering accurate, up to date address information. Can a Private Investigator Tell You Where Someone Lives?

Yes, if the purpose is lawful. A private investigator Franklin, TN can legally share the confirmed address of an adult as long as the information wasn't obtained through trespassing, illegal tracking, or any method that violates privacy laws.

However, private investigator services Franklin, TN may refuse a case if the request appears unsafe, threatening, or outside legal boundaries. Most reputable private investigator Franklin Tennessee agencies follow strict ethical guidelines to protect both the client and the subject of the investigation.


How to Legally Find Out Where Someone Lives

If you're trying to locate someone in Franklin, here are the legitimate methods a Tennessee private investigator may use:

1. Public and Semi Public Records Research

Property records, court filings, vehicle registrations, professional licenses, and utility data can all provide clues. A private investigator Tennessee professional knows exactly where to look and how to connect the dots quickly.

2. Licensed Investigative Databases

These systems are not open to the public and offer address histories, linked individuals, and identity verification tools. Private investigators in Franklin TN have access to industry standard resources that go far beyond what's available through a simple Google search.

3. Surveillance in Public Areas

A private investigator Franklin TN can observe patterns such as where a person regularly arrives and leaves, without stepping onto private property. This method respects legal boundaries while still gathering critical information.

4. Interviews and Source Inquiries

Neighbors, coworkers, or known associates may provide information voluntarily. An experienced private investigator Franklin, TN knows how to ask the right questions without raising red flags or violating ethical standards.

5. Social Media & Online Footprints

Check ins, tagged photos, or lifestyle patterns often reveal residency clues. A skilled private investigator Franklin Tennessee can piece together digital breadcrumbs that confirm someone's actual location.


What Information Do Private Investigators Have Access To?

A licensed private investigator Tennessee can legally access:

  • Public records
  • Commercial databases available to licensed investigators
  • Historical address records
  • Court and custody filings
  • Business registrations
  • Social media activity

A Tennessee private investigator cannot access:

  • Bank accounts
  • Phone records
  • IRS data
  • Medical records
  • Confidential government systems
  • Hacked or stolen information

This distinction matters... you want a private investigator Franklin TN who plays by the rules so the evidence you receive is usable and defensible if needed in court.


Is It Legal to Look Up Who Lives at an Address?

Yes, it's legal to identify who lives at a particular address as long as the information is obtained through public or lawful sources. What isn't legal is using deception to access restricted data, trespassing to gather information, or conducting surveillance in a private area where someone expects privacy.

In Franklin, private investigator services Franklin, TN regularly perform address verifications for:

  • Child custody cases
  • Cohabitation investigations
  • Serving legal documents
  • Background checks
  • Locating missing or estranged individuals
